WebForeign Key in SQL Server: The Foreign Key in SQL Server is a field in a table that is a unique key in another table. A Foreign Key can accept both null values and duplicate values in SQL Server. By default, the foreign key does not create any index. If you need then you can create an index on the foreign key column manually. It defines constraints in SQL DDL commands such as 'CreateTable' … WebApr 9, 2024 · Primary Keys. A primary key is a unique identifier for each row in a table. It is used to ensure that each row can be identified uniquely and also to enforce referential integrity. The primary key must be unique and not null for each row in the table. The table is created fine without the unique key reference though. WebA primary key is always unique and identifies each row in a table, while a foreign key refers to a primary key in another table. A primary key is used to enforce data integrity within a single table, while a foreign key is used to enforce referential integrity between tables. WebMulti-column constraints (e.g. compound unique or primary keys) can only be defined out-of-line. When defining foreign keys, either inline or out-of-line, column name(s) for the referenced table do not need to be specified if the signature (i.e. name and data type) of the foreign key column(s) and the referenced table’s primary key column(s) exactly match.

WebSep 26, 2024 · A strong entity has an identifier (a primary key) and does not depend on any other entities for it to exist. For example, a student may be a strong entity, as it can have a primary key and does not depend on any other entities for it to exist. A weak entity is one that depends on a strong entity for existence.
